Transparency Should Be a Major Priority
Transparency is one of the strongest factors to consider when evaluating a research peptide supplier. Buyers and researchers should be able to understand what information is available about a product and how quality claims are supported. Certificates of Analysis, batch identification, third-party testing, and clear product documentation can all contribute to a more informed evaluation process. These materials do not automatically answer every scientific question, but they can provide important information about identity and analytical testing. A supplier that makes verification easier to access demonstrates a stronger commitment to openness than one that relies only on broad marketing statements.
Keeping Research Applications Separate From Medical Claims
One of the most important topics in the peptide industry is the distinction between laboratory research and medical use. Peptides are a broad class of compounds, and their scientific, regulatory, and clinical status can vary considerably. Some peptide-based medicines have undergone extensive research and regulatory review, while many other compounds remain experimental or are intended strictly for scientific investigation. Responsible information should clearly communicate these differences instead of presenting all peptides as though they have the same level of evidence. Research products should not be confused with approved medical treatments, and scientific interest should never replace proper professional medical guidance.
Looking at the Science Behind Peptides
A better understanding of peptide research begins with the science itself. Peptides are compounds made from amino acids connected through peptide bonds, and they are involved in numerous biological processes. Their structures and functions vary widely, which is why individual compounds must be evaluated according to their own evidence rather than broad assumptions about the entire category. Responsible Research Requires Critical Thinking
Scientific curiosity is valuable, but responsible research requires careful judgment. Not every peptide has the same body of evidence, and findings from laboratory or animal research do not automatically translate into proven human outcomes. Researchers should review original studies, understand experimental limitations, and recognize the difference between an interesting hypothesis and an established conclusion. Regulatory status should also be considered carefully, particularly when discussing compounds that are not approved medicines. The most reliable approach is one based on evidence, transparency, and a willingness to acknowledge what is not yet known.
